Level 917 of Color Block Jam presents a symmetrical layout where the brown 4 block sits locked in the middle, surrounded by solid barriers on all sides. The goal is to clear lanes by freeing the 5 and 9 blocks in the upper corners while managing space efficiently in the lower half of the board. This puzzle rewards strategic sliding and timing, as one wrong move can block the central area completely.
Step 1: Start by moving the purple horizontal blocks away from the center – slide the left purple block left and the right one to the right. This opens the first bit of space near the central cross.
Step 2: Next, move the blue vertical blocks (bottom-left and bottom-right) upward to free up movement in the lower section. Avoid shifting them sideways too early, as that can block your return paths.
Step 3: Shift the green and yellow corner blocks downward to widen the lanes on both sides. You’ll need this open space later when rearranging the brown blocks.
Step 4: Now, focus on freeing the 5 block on the left. Move the black obstacle above it upward, then slide the blue 5 block out to the right. Do the same on the right side — move the black block above the 9 upward and slide the blue 9 out to the left.
Step 5: With both upper corners cleared, push the horizontal brown blocks out of the cross formation – left and right first, then move the vertical brown ones up and down. This sequence will start to break the cross shape apart.
Step 6: Once the central cross is loosened, move the middle brown 4 block downward. As soon as it moves out, you’ll have complete access to all lanes.
Step 7: Finally, realign the remaining colored blocks around the center to keep space open and slide the brown numbered blocks into alignment to clear the stage.
Keep the center open as long as possible. The most common mistake in Level 917 is moving the side blocks too early, which traps the 4 in the middle. Always free the corners first before touching the brown cross.
